Answer:
$300 million
Explanation:
Data provided in the question
Number of shares outstanding = 20 million
Value per share = $15
So, by considering the above information, the new market cap of the company X is
= Number of shares outstanding × Value per share
= 20 million × $15 per share
= $300 million
To determine the new market cap, we simply multiplied the number of outstanding shares with the per share so that the exact value could come

As the benefit of consuming more of a good falls with each additional unit, the price consumers are willing and able to pay also falls with increased consumption. this scenario describes a downward-sloping demand curve
<h3>What is a Demand Curve?</h3>
This refers to the graph or pictorial representation that shows how the demand for a commodity or service varies with changes in its price.
Hence, we can see that As the benefit of consuming more of a good falls with each additional unit, the price consumers are willing and able to pay also falls with increased consumption. this scenario describes a downward-sloping demand curve
